Q: Is 20,180,168 a Prime Number?
A: No, 20,180,168 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 20180168 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 311 622 1,244 2,488 8,111 16,222 32,444 64,888 2,522,521 5,045,042 10,090,084 and 20,180,168, with no remainder.
Since 20,180,168 cannot be divided by just 1 and 20,180,168, it is not a prime number.
